I don't know if you have iOS or Android, so I'll direct you to the Daylio guide itself: Go to More > About > Open Help (which will open in browser) > How To > How to change language, start of the week or time format

Just like chefs have their mise-en-place (having everything precut and premeasured before the cooking), we could apply the same principle to many other things:

Have your kitchen clean and ready to go so you can just start cooking.

Have all your learning materials on your desk so you don't have to keep looking while you're trying to study.

Have all your documents organized so you always know where to find that important paper.

Have your socks paired up so you don't need to scramble in a hurry in the morning.

Have your shirts facing one direction so you always get it right the first time.

Be prepared in order to be faster. Great advice!
